Automated Patient Intake and Registration
Patient check-in is a critical first impression and a bottleneck for many practices. Streamlining this process reduces administrative burden, minimizes patient wait times, and improves data accuracy. An AI agent can manage pre-appointment data collection and verification, ensuring all necessary information is complete before the patient arrives.
Proactive Appointment Reminders and Rescheduling
Missed appointments represent lost revenue and inefficient scheduling. Effective communication is key to reducing no-shows. An AI agent can automate personalized appointment reminders across multiple channels and facilitate easy rescheduling, filling last-minute openings.
Insurance Verification and Eligibility Checks
Verifying insurance coverage and patient eligibility before services are rendered is crucial for revenue cycle management. Manual checks are time-consuming and prone to errors, leading to claim denials. An AI agent can automate these checks, improving accuracy and reducing administrative overhead.
Post-Treatment Follow-up and Patient Support
Effective post-treatment communication aids patient recovery, improves satisfaction, and can identify potential complications early. Automating these follow-ups ensures consistent patient care without overwhelming clinical staff. An AI agent can manage routine check-ins and gather patient feedback.
Billing Inquiries and Payment Processing Support
Patient billing inquiries are a significant drain on administrative resources. Providing quick, accurate answers and facilitating payments improves cash flow and patient experience. An AI agent can handle common billing questions and guide patients through payment options.
Inventory Management and Supply Reordering
Maintaining optimal inventory levels is essential for uninterrupted service delivery and cost control. Stockouts can delay procedures, while overstocking ties up capital. An AI agent can monitor supply levels and automate reordering processes based on usage patterns.
